Abstract
A system and method for tuning a broadcast receiver such as a television set with a subscriber optical interface (SOI) that can be located outside a subscriber'"'"'s premises and can be adjacent to the subscriber'"'"'s premises. For example, a subscriber optical interface can be mounted on a side of a home which converts optical data and optical video signals received from an optical waveguide to electrical signals. Because of the hardware contained in the subscriber optical interface, any video processing hardware that is present within the subscriber'"'"'s premises for tuning video programs can be reduced or substantially eliminated without sacrificing a range of services available to a subscriber from a fiber-to-the-home optical network.

6. A method for formatting programming for a television coupled to an optical network comprising:
-
receiving an optical signal from the optical network comprising digital and analog programming;
converting the optical signal into an electrical domain;
receiving a request from a remote controller to tune the television to a first channel contained within the electrical domain of the converted optical signal;
processing the request from the remote controller; and
instructing the remote controller to tune to a second channel comprising programming of the first channel.

11. A method for formatting programming for a television coupled to an optical network comprising:
-
receiving an optical signal from the optical network comprising digital and analog programming;
converting the optical signal into the electrical domain;
receiving a request to tune the television to a first channel present within the electrical domain of the converted optical signal;
determining if the television can tune to the first channel;
if the television cannot tune to the first channel, then performing the following;
converting the first channel to an analog frequency domain;
identifying a second channel within the analog frequency domain that is available to the television and is tunable by the television;
modulating the converted analog first channel onto a frequency of the identified second channel. - View Dependent Claims (12, 13, 14, 15, 16, 17, 18, 19)
